Digital Marketplaces for Local Shopping

The digital revolution has transformed how we find items for sale in our local areas. Online marketplaces have become virtual community bulletin boards where neighbors can buy and sell almost anything imaginable. These platforms typically allow users to filter results based on proximity, making it simple to find items available within a few miles of your location.

Most digital marketplaces offer mobile apps with location-based services that can pinpoint items available near your current position. This technology enables real-time browsing of local inventory as you move throughout your day. Many platforms also feature notification systems that alert you when new items matching your search criteria become available in your area, ensuring you never miss out on potential deals.

Social Media Marketplace Features

Social media platforms have evolved beyond simple communication tools to become robust shopping destinations. The integration of marketplace features within these networks leverages existing social connections to create trusted buying and selling environments. Unlike anonymous classified sites, transactions often occur between people with mutual connections, adding an extra layer of accountability.

When searching for items for sale nearby, social platforms offer the advantage of seeing mutual friends with sellers, viewing seller ratings from previous transactions, and communicating through familiar messaging systems. Many users find that Facebook Marketplace combines the convenience of classified listings with the trust framework of social connections, making local transactions more comfortable for both parties.

Local Classified Websites and Apps

Traditional classified services have successfully transitioned to the digital age, offering specialized platforms for finding items for sale in your immediate vicinity. These services typically focus exclusively on peer-to-peer sales without the social networking aspects of other platforms. The streamlined approach prioritizes efficiency in connecting local buyers with sellers.

Craigslist remains one of the most popular classified services, with dedicated sections for virtually every category of item you might want to purchase. Meanwhile, specialized apps like OfferUp have refined the mobile experience for local shopping, incorporating features like in-app messaging and transaction ratings. These platforms typically allow for haggling and direct negotiation between buyers and sellers, potentially resulting in better deals than fixed-price retailers.

Community Yard Sale and Estate Sale Finders

For those who prefer traditional in-person shopping experiences, numerous digital tools now exist to help locate yard sales, estate sales, and community swap meets happening nearby. These tools combine the charm of traditional bargain hunting with modern convenience, allowing shoppers to plan efficient routes between multiple sales.

Specialized apps and websites scan local event listings, community calendars, and user submissions to create comprehensive maps of upcoming sales in your area. Many of these services allow users to preview available items through photos before deciding which sales to visit. Some platforms even provide notifications for sales featuring specific categories of items you're interested in, such as antiques, children's clothing, or tools.

Retail Store Inventory Checkers

When searching for new items rather than used ones, many retailers now offer online inventory checking tools that show exactly what's available at stores near your location. This technology eliminates wasted trips to stores that don't have what you need and allows for immediate gratification rather than waiting for shipping.

Major retailers like Target and Walmart have invested heavily in inventory management systems that provide real-time stock information accessible through their websites and mobile apps. Some retailers even offer price comparison features that show if an item is available for less at a different nearby location. The most advanced systems allow for item reservation, where you can secure an item online and pick it up in-store within hours, combining the convenience of online shopping with the immediacy of local retail.
